How long does it take to cook bacon in a skillet?

First, arrange the bacon in a single layer in a cast iron pan or other heavy skillet. Then cook the bacon over medium-high heat until browned on bottom, 3 to 4 minutes. Flip with tongs and cook until browned on the other side, about 2 minutes.

How long does it take to cook bacon on the stove?

Cook over medium heat — again, good for even rendering. Turn the strips as needed until they reach the desired crispness, 8 to 12 minutes. 4. Drain well on a paper-towel-lined platter.

How do you cook bacon in a cast iron skillet?

Hot Pan Method

  1. Pre-heat your Field skillet over low-medium heat for up to five minutes — be careful, you don’t want the pan getting too hot. …
  2. Add bacon to pan and cook until the bacon starts to brown on one side. …
  3. Continue to cook the bacon, flipping occasionally to prevent burning, until cooked to your liking.

How do you know when bacon is done on the stove?

When it starts to sizzle, bring it up just a bit to medium. Once enough of the fat has rendered down (meaning there’s a lot of liquid fat in the pan and the white parts of the bacon have become translucent) you are very close to perfect bacon.

How long should I wait to flip bacon?

There is no need to continually flip your bacon while it cooks. Allow it to cook evenly by flipping it only once, just as you would a good steak. Over medium heat, you can expect this flip to come around the ten minute mark, but all appliances are different so be sure to keep an eye on it.

What is the best way to cook bacon?

400 degrees fahrenheit works well for both regular and thick cut bacon. Heat your oven and cook the bacon for 10-15 minutes or until it’s reached your desired level of crispiness. I do rotate the pan halfway through, just to ensure even cooking, but that’s it.

What color is bacon when it’s cooked?

Cooked bacon should be golden brown. Overcooked bacon will be a very dark brown. Undercooked bacon is light brown. pink/white color will indicate still raw meat.

Is it OK to cook bacon in a cast iron skillet?

The test kitchen staff likes well-seasoned cast-iron for cooking bacon. … Instead, lay the bacon flat in a cold pan and place it over a burner set to medium or medium-low. As the bacon heats up along with the pan, the fat will slowly liquify, making for bacon that’s perfectly crisp.

Is bacon grease good for seasoning cast iron?

To season a cast iron pan, preheat the oven to 300°F. Place a layer of foil on the bottom rack of your oven and the pan on the top rack. … Using a cloth or paper towel, coat the pan with about 1 tablespoon of vegetable shortening, lard, or bacon grease. (Don’t use vegetable oil—it creates a coating that feels sticky.)

Why is everything sticking to my cast iron skillet?

Even if you’ve properly seasoned your cast iron pan, occasionally you’ll encounter food sticking to the surface. This can come about for any number of reasons, including a lack of fat used when cooking with the pan or cooking something with high sugar content.

What happens if I eat undercooked bacon?

Eating uncooked bacon can expose you to bacteria as well as parasites and can cause either bacterial infections or trichinellosis, also called trichinosis, a parasitic infection. Bacterial infections and trichinellosis can both cause gastrointestinal symptoms.

Does bacon have to be crispy?

Most bacon lovers have a preference for the way their bacon is cooked. Some prefer a chewier, softer piece, still a bit flabby and flopping around. Others prefer a crisp, crust-like bacon that crumbles when you bite into it. Color can be a perfect indicator to regardless of your preference.

Is Bacon fully cooked?

Bacon is salt-cured meat cut from pig belly. It’s unsafe to eat this popular breakfast item raw due to an increased risk of food poisoning. Instead, you should cook bacon thoroughly — but be careful not to overcook it, as doing so can increase the formation of carcinogens.

How do I quickly cook bacon?

Instructions

  1. Line your microwave-safe plate with a few layers of paper towel, about 3-4 will work. …
  2. Place the bacon in a single layer on the paper towels, then cover with 1 or 2 paper towels.
  3. Microwave on high for 5 to 7 minutes, depending on how many pieces of bacon and how crispy you like it.

How do you cook a lot of bacon at once?

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 400 degrees F. …
  2. Arrange bacon slices close together in a single layer on the baking sheet. …
  3. Place the baking sheet(s) of bacon in the oven and bake for 15-35 minutes, depending on the level of crispiness and doneness that you like and the type of bacon you are using.

How do I make crispy bacon?

Method

  1. Put the bacon in a non-stick frying pan in a single layer. Top with another heavy pan or frying pan that fits snugly into the pan on top of the bacon. …
  2. Fry on a medium-low heat for 10-15 mins until golden and super-crispy. …
  3. Drain on kitchen paper before adding to sandwiches or crumbling over salads or soups.
